Hey, I'll reach out to the team to ask about this!
I definitely understand that it's frustrating to receive an abandonment penalty when the cause was a disconnection. I can't speculate about whether this was a DDoS, but if you have proof or evidence please consider sending it to our team.
We cannot remove temporary bans, and we cannot add or remove MMR from any accounts.